    Your reaction time is how long your eye, brain and hand take between a green box appearing and your finger moving. This test takes five rounds, keeps the middle one as your score, and puts it next to the averages a 1,469-person study published for your age group.     Two rounds do not tell you anything. Five is enough to steady the number, and taking the whole test twice in a sitting will usually land within 10–20 ms of itself. That wobble is why a single comparison against a stranger’s score is close to meaningless, and why the useful comparison is against your own earlier run.

    What the published numbers say

    The averages in the table come from Woods, Wyma, Yund, Herron and Reed (2015), who measured simple reaction time in 1,469 people aged 18 to 65 on a calibrated rig. Their overall mean was 231 ms (SD 27 ms), and it rose with age at 0.55 ms a year — from 217.9 ms in the 18–24 group to 239.1 ms in the 59–65 group. That is about 21 ms across 47 years of life, which is smaller than most people expect and smaller than the difference between a good day and a bad one.

    The same paper is the reason this page shows a second column. Their rig had 17.8 ms of hardware lag — 11.0 ms of display delay and 6.8 ms of mouse delay — and they corrected their mean from 231 ms down to 213 ms for it. Your browser has that lag too, and this page cannot measure it, so instead of pretending to subtract it we add it back to the study’s numbers. The second column is what their averages would have read on a screen like yours.

    How much the equipment matters shows up when you compare studies. The UK Health and Lifestyle Survey (Der and Deary, 2006), measured on a handheld button box, produced a mean of 300 ms for its male sample — 284 ms after a later re-analysis removed unreliable cases. That is 50 to 70 ms slower than the screen-based study, for the same thing, in the same kind of people. A reaction time is a fact about the whole setup, not just about you.

    Three worked examples

    • A 29-year-old medians 268 ms. The published average for 25–31 is 221.0 ms, which reads as 238.8 ms on a screen. So the result is about 29 ms slower than average — noticeable, but one run on a laptop trackpad with a browser in the way is not a verdict.
    • A 54-year-old medians 244 ms. The 52–58 band is 236.4 ms, or 254.2 ms measured like this page, so that is about 10 ms faster than the published average. Age costs far less here than the device does.
    • Two runs four weeks apart: 281 ms, then 265 ms. That is 16 ms faster — real enough to note, small enough that a better night’s sleep would explain it. This is why the save button asks what you were taking: one person, two runs, is a note, not a trial.

    Common mistakes

    • Guessing the green. Anything under 100 ms is a press that was already moving, so it is refused. If you keep guessing you will get a worse median, not a better one.
    • Comparing devices. A wired mouse on a 240 Hz monitor beats a phone browser by more than a decade of ageing does. Compare yourself with yourself, on the same device.
    • Taking one round as the answer. Single rounds swing 100 ms. The median of five is the number worth writing down.
    • Reading it as a brain age. There is no such measurement here. This is one simple motor task, and a slow score has more to do with your screen, your sleep and your hand than with your brain.

    Frequently asked questions

    What is the average human reaction time?

    In the calibrated study behind this page, 231 ms on average across ages 18 to 65 (213 ms once their own hardware delay was removed). Measured in a browser like this one, the equivalent averages run from roughly 236 ms in your twenties to 257 ms in your early sixties.

    What is a good reaction time?

    There is no official cut-off, and this page deliberately does not grade you. Being within about 10 ms of the published average for your age is unremarkable, and being faster or slower than that by 20–30 ms is inside the range a different device or a bad night’s sleep can produce.

    Does reaction time get slower with age?

    Yes, but slowly: 0.55 ms per year of age in the study above, and the paper’s authors concluded that most of that increase comes from slower motor output rather than slower detection — their stimulus detection time did not change with age at all.

    Can a supplement improve my reaction time?

    Caffeine is the only common one with a consistent effect on simple reaction speed in published trials, and the effect is modest.     Why does my phone score differently from my laptop?

    Because you are partly measuring the hardware. Screen refresh, touch sampling and the browser all add lag, which is the same reason the study corrected 231 ms to 213 ms. Pick one device and stay on it.
